Philosophy of Care
Dr. Evans' philosophy of care is to:
- fully assess the patient's medical condition, including how it relates to family and social circumstances;
- educate the patient fully about their disease process; and
- include the patient in the decision-making process that best suits the outcomes they seek.
In each case he looks for opportunity to enroll them in any new therapies or clinical trials that may be available and pertinent.
Clinical Interests
Dr. Evans' practice is dedicated to the management of patients with urologic malignancies. He works with medical oncologists and radiation oncologists to provide multimodal approaches to cancer therapy.
His surgical expertise includes robotic assisted laparoscopic radical prostatectomy with nerve sparing, complex renal surgery to include partial nephrectomy and vena cava thrombectomy, cystectomy with extended pelvic lymph node dissection and urinary diversion with orthotopic neobladders.
Dr. Evans also has expertise in treating patients with metastatic testicular cancer and performing retroperitoneal lymph node dissection in post chemotherapy patients.
Research/Academic Interests
Dr. Evans is the president of the Society of Urologic Oncology.
His research laboratory focuses on prostate cancer; specifically, mechanisms signaling the androgen receptor to activate prostate cancer growth and progression following castration. His laboratory has developed models to study this and has identified novel mechanisms that activate the androgen receptor.
His laboratory work has also tested new agents and brought them from bench studies to animal models to clinical trials.
